Whitehall is a mixed area north of Canterbury city centre — Victorian terraces on inner streets, post-war semis further out.
Inner Whitehall terraces follow the Canterbury Victorian profile — clay plain tile, lead flashings, lime mortar. Outer post-war streets have the familiar nail sickness and ridge mortar pattern. The area is well positioned for fast response.
Victorian clay tile and lead flashing on inner streets. Post-war concrete tile nail sickness on outer estates. Lime mortar on pre-1919 stock.

Yes, as standard on all pre-1919 Canterbury properties. Cement mortar on Victorian and Edwardian brick causes accelerated deterioration. We specify the correct mix on the free survey.
